Abstract
This project analyzed the replacement of an obsolete absolute pressure sensor in an Engine Electronic Control (EEC) system used in aerospace applications. The obsolescence of the absolute pressure sensor created a supply continuity risk that could impact production. The project implemented a PMBOK-based project
management framework to coordinate technical evaluations, qualification testing, and configuration updates. Results demonstrated that the selected replacement sensor met form, fit, and function requirements, maintaining EEC performance and certification standards. The work ensured production continuity and compliance while mitigating risks related to obsolescence.
